Cleaning of the pool is carried out in several stages:

  • mechanical cleaning - removing hair, debris, as well as other particulates;
  • With the help of filtration, suspended organic and mineral particles are removed;
  • disinfection of water using chemical reagents (sodium hypochlorite, chlorine, chloramine, chlorine dioxide, bleach, etc.) and ultraviolet.

The most common method of disinfectionwater - chlorination. Free chlorine is able to inhibit enzyme systems of microorganisms that catalyze redox processes. The required amount of the drug is established by diagnostic chlorination. Ultraviolet disinfection is aimed at reducing the concentration of pathogenic microorganisms in the water to the limits established by the relevant requirements.

Ultraviolet rays are detrimental tocellular metabolism and on the enzyme systems of a bacterial cell. It should be noted that with this method of water disinfection, not only vegetative, but also spore forms of microorganisms are destroyed.

For today, other methods of cleaning pools are used, for example, an automated system for cleaning the pool.

water treatment systems
It provides circulation of water in the pool. The nozzles of the system mimic the mountain stream.

Powerful water flows move from one injectorto another. The automated pool cleaning system is designed in such a way that its nozzles rotate during operation, the direction of the jets changes, which ensures the cleaning of the entire surface. Garbage and dirt are sent to the garbage collection area, where they are diverted from the pool through the active drain system. The automated pool cleaning system has a unique design that allows the use of water energy to rotate the nozzles and switch water flows. The presented system has a huge tank for collecting large dirt. The automated pool cleaning system also prevents the development of algae and bacteria.
